Item 1.01 Entry into
a Material Definitive Agreement.
As previously reported
on a Current Report on Form 8-K that was fil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ission on November 21, 2019, AIlife International
Investment Co., Ltd. (“AIlife,” formerly known as “Ilife International Investment Co., Ltd.”), a wholly-owned
subsidiary of China United Insurance Service, Inc. (the “Company”), Cyun-Jhan Enterprise Co., Ltd. (“Cyun-Jhan”),
and Jian-Zao International Industrial Co., Ltd. (“Jian-Zao” and, collectively with AIlife and Cyun-Jhan, the “Parties”),
entered into a Joint Venture Agreement (the “JV Agreement”) on November 15, 2019, pursuant to which the Parties jointly
established, invested funds, human resources and technology into Uniwill Insurance Broker Co., Ltd. ( the “JV”), a
currently wholly-owned subsidiary of AIlife, which, subject to obtaining the necessary regulatory approvals, would operate the
life insurance and property insurance brokerage business.
On
March 3, 2021, the Parties entered into an amendment to the JV Agreement (the “Amendment”),
pursuant to which AIlife shall fulfill the paid-up capital obligation in the aggregate amount of NT$400 million (the “Total
Cash Contribution”) during a period of eight (8) years (the “Period”) from November 15, 2019, the date of the
JV Agreement, provided that the number of the registered sales agents of the JV exceeds 1,000 and the cumulative revenue of the
JV reaches NT$8.7 billion (the “Revenue Threshold”) within the Period. Subject to the terms of the Amendment and JV
Agreement, in the event that the JV fails to reach the Revenue Threshold within the Period, AIlife shall only be obligated to make
cash contributions through the Period to the JV in the aggregate amount (the “Total Adjusted Cash Contribution”) calculated
as follows:
The
Total Adjusted Cash Contribution= (the actual cumulated revenue of the JV during the Period/ NT$8.7 billion)* NT$400 million.
The foregoing description
of the Amendment is qualified by reference to the full text of the translation copy of the Amendment to the JV Agreement, which
is filed as Exhibit 10.1 hereto and incorporated herein by reference.
